Villages Honor Flight is holding its final fundraiser of the year on a very special night – Pearl Harbor Day.
For the third year the Villages Swing Band, conducted by Jean Butler, will present a concert at the American Legion Post 347.
Doors open at 6 p.m. Monday. The concert will last from 6:30 to 8 p.m. The event features an open bar.
The concert will feature the swing music of Glen Miller and the Big Bands.
“The concert will also bring joy to some of our World War II veterans who are being sponsored to the event. Some very generous friends have purchased tickets and asked that they be given to Veterans. We live in a very generous community,” said Harry Miller of Villages Honor Flight.
